Brief Description of DTC
Misfire detected in cylinder #6.
Misfire detected in cylinder #7
Misfire detected in cylinder #8.
Misfire detected in cylinder #9.
Misfire detected in cylinder #10.
No reference signal (crankshaft position sensor) detected
during engine cranking.
A CKP signal has not been detected at the PCM.
Knock sensor (#1) signal above or below minimum
acceptable threshold voltage at particular engine speeds.
Knock sensor (#2) signal above or below minimum
acceptable threshold voltage at particular engine speeds.
Problem with voltage signal from CKP.
No fuel sync
Problem with voltage signal from CMP.
A coil (1-5) is drawing too much current.
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time.
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time.
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time.
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time (High Impedance).
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time (High Impedance).
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time (high impedance).
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time (high impedance).
Peak primary circuit current not achieved with maximum
dwell time (high impedance).
Problem caused by internal fuel injection pump failure.
Problem detected in #1 air heater solenoid/relay circuit
(not heater element)
Problem detected in wait-to-start bulb circuit.
Problem detected in #2 air heater solenoid/relay circuit
(not heater element)
